    ABOUT IGORRR:
    Since signing to Metal Blade in 2017, the Igorrr name has expanded from one man’s pseudonym to become a full group identity, but Gautier remains the project’s guiding light and mastermind, so he’s the best man to ask to describe the indescribable. “This album is definitely darker than its predecessors, it has such a very weighty and solemn vibe that has never been reached before in Igorrr,” explains Gautier. “The fact that I recorded a real choir in a church helped this a lot, but above all there has been very long and meticulous work on the sound and the choice of instruments, and deep experimental research to create a unique sound design. Of course, because it’s an Igorrr album, there are some more colorful tracks, like ‘Blastbeat Falafel,’ ‘ADHD…’ They contrast very much with the ambient heaviness. I need tracks like these on an album, it helps to really get through it fully focused, like a shot of limoncello before the next meal.”

    With an urge to continually take Igorrr‘s multifaceted and challenging sound further forward with each release, Gautier has spent a lot of time cultivating multiple new modes and methods of working since 2020′s breathtaking, critically acclaimed opus Spirituality And Distortion – which even reached No. 12 on the official German album chart. Gautier has always made clear that Igorrr is as much about the influence of Bach and Chopin as it is about Cannibal Corpse, Aphex Twin, and Meshuggah, but the source of specific stimuli gets harder to ascertain as the process is refined. “It’s always difficult for me to know from where the inspiration comes,” he muses. “Music is an expression of life, and I would say everything, even what seems the most insignificant thing, can be a source of inspiration. I would say there hasn’t been one event or one experience that has lead me on a creative process, it’s more like a cumulation of everything. I love making music, my brain processes music all the time. You cannot imagine the amount of albums and concertos I create during my sleep. The challenge is more how to sort these ideas to keep the ones with the best potential, the ones that I won’t get bored of, the ones that I really Love – with a big letter L.”

    About Metal Blade Records:
    Founded upon owner Brian Slagel‘s enduring drive to find great bands and get their music out to as many people as possible, since 1982 Metal Blade has brought wave after wave of powerful, innovative, and often genre-defining music to the ever-hungry metal masses. It is this ethos that has seen Metal Blade build up a stunning and diverse catalog, weather the various storms facing any independent label, and in an age of declining record sales boast the most successful years of its existence as it celebrates its fourth decade.

    Metal Blade Records launched Metallica, Slayer, Armored Saint, Fates Warning, GWAR, Cannibal Corpse, Amon Amarth, Whitechapel, The Black Dahlia Murder, Cattle Decapitation, and dozens more genre giants, shaping four decades and counting of hard rock, metal, and extreme music culture. Brian Slagel worked as a record store clerk when he founded Metal Blade in 1982, reserving a spot for a young Lars Ulrich on his Metal Massacre compilation series. Metal Blade grew from humble beginnings in Los Angeles to become an international powerhouse, selling millions of albums while remaining fiercely independent. In 2017, Slayer‘s Kerry King inducted the label into the Hall of Heavy Metal History. Slagel’s For the Sake of Heaviness: The History of Metal Blade Records arrived the same year.

    In 2022 Metal Blade Records celebrated its 40th Anniversary by way of two live shows in Las Vegas – one featuring Killswitch Engage and another featuring Sacred Reich. In addition to these two packed live shows/parties, the label reissued its first release, the compilation album Metal Massacre, plus specially branded 40th Anniversary small batch vodka and rum, and a West Coast style IPA beer. Brian Slagel also saw the release of his second book, Swing of the Blade: More Stories from Metal Blade Records that was released on May 9th and was met with rave reviews from fans and press alike. One fan on Good Reads called the book “a sentimental journey through Brian’s metal origin-story recollections from his deep and wide perspective as founder of Metal Blade that I enjoyed very much” while MetalTalk.net wrote that “Swing Of The Blade is an endearing, honest, and enjoyable journey into the deeper world of Brian Slagel, the main man behind the legendary Metal Blade Records…this is very much Brian in his own words, recounting tales from the early days of Metal Blade through to a brief post-pandemic epilogue, where he expresses his regret that the book hasn’t coincided with the 40th anniversary of the label.” To round out the celebration, Brian Slagel opened up the label’s collection of heavy metal memorabilia to fans in Las Vegas, NV, marking the opening of the official Metal Blade Records Museum that is open every Saturday.

    The celebration rolled over into 2023 and in October AXS TV picked up and premiered the Denise Korycki documentary of Metal Massacre: The Story Behind the Legendary Album. Packed with all-star interviews, rare photos, the film tells the story of the groundbreaking 1982 Metal Massacre vinyl compilation-a sonic celebration of the burgeoning Los Angeles Metal scene, which helped launch the careers of iconic acts Metallica and Ratt, and ultimately led to the birth of the legendary independent record label Metal Blade Records. The film boasts priceless commentary and anecdotes from Metal Blade founder Brian Slagel and his friend and collaborator John Kornarens, two metalheads with a dream who made Metal Massacre a reality; as well as Metallica members Lars Ulrich and James Hetfield; Ratt frontman Stephen Pearcy; and Black N’ Blue singer Jamie St. James, among many others.

    Radiance” is the pummeling new single from Charlotte, North Carolina’s WRETCHED! The track appears on their long-awaited fifth full-length, Decay. A conceptual masterpiece that blends haunting melodies with progressive complexity, the record will see release on October 17th on Metal Blade Records.

    Offers vocalist Billy Powers, “‘Radiance’ is a chapter in our story in which the possessed body and mind of our main character Malus is used by the ancient Necromancer to lure his sibling into his newfound lair within Terra Mortuorum; a ‘land of the dead.’ Within the veins of this mountainous lair in which his sister Fragoré has been conjured, the attack begins and the talisman she holds in place of a heart is extracted and fused with Malus’ own. To me,” he continues, “this track represents someone feeling weak and doing everything they can, good or bad, to prove to themselves that they ultimately could do whatever act is in question. Unfortunately, in this portion of the story it pertains to the ‘doing something bad’ aspect and in one’s mind, after the fact, they face the truth of what they’ve done and realize what such an action truly took away from them. What it took away from their soul if you will. In the end, the moral of the story is to accept yourself, keep your head, stay focused and do what you know to be right, not what is easy to let yourself do.”

    Adds guitarist Steven Funderburk, “‘Radiance’ is a solid head-banging ripper of a song that has heavy groove riffing as well as a very mournful yet epic melody on the back half, which is something we’re known for doing.”

    Stream WRETCHED‘s “RadianceHERE.

    Watch WRETCHED‘s previously released video for the record’s title track HERE.

    Decay may be WRETCHED‘s most pristine-sounding recording, but it’s still raw with a live feeling in the performances. It sees the boundary-pushing lineup breaking past defined walls of their four previous releases. Lyrically, Decay delves deep into existential themes, D&D-inspired mythology, and personal loss. The title track contains the album’s main character, Malus. “In the song, ‘decay’ refers to Malus’ decaying existence,” notes Powers, “the feeling of loss, and helplessness/lack of control he has to influence anything outside of the darkness in which he has been cast.”

    In broader terms, decay refers to many elements of the album’s story, “The decay of good intention, the loss of loved ones, the influence time and choices have upon our bodies and minds and the decay of the world around us due to the choices of those with ultimate power,” notes Wieczorek. “The music contributes to the story and helps paint an image, in the same way music and movies go together.

    Decay was self-produced with engineering by drummer Marshall Wieczorek, mixed by Johann Meyer, mastered by Alan Douches, and features artwork and layout by Travis Smith (Overkill, Nevermore, Opeth etc).
